Customer Question

My 97 Lumina's air conditioning fan isn't working ( I believe shorted out due to a water leak). If I have the fan turned off then the fans in front of the radiator don't come on as quickly and the car runs warmer. Do I need to be concerned about the car overheating? Do I just leave the air conditioning fan knob turned on all the time regardless?

The fans at the radiator come on whenever the a/c is turned on. It does this to help prevent the engine and the refrigerant system from overheating. When the a/c is not turned on the only time it will come on is when the vehicle reaches the temperature preset into the pcm that indicates the cooling system is overheating and will turn on the fan. If you have the a/c turned on the temperature will read lower than without it on. As long as the temperature gauge does not go into the danger zone on the gauge you are ok.
